Software development in the PLS group adheres to modern principles of open source software development and the results are published as free software. We use darcs as our revision control system, although some older projects are still maintained within a legacy CVS repository. All public darcs repositories can be accessed via the darcs repository viewer (which provides a patch level view) or as plain file repositories.
